DBJ Private Capital Funds Training for Investors on September 20-21, from 8am to 12:30pm

In collaboration with the Caribbean Alternative Investment Association (CARAIA), the DBJ, through its World Bank-funded, Access to Finance Project, will host a two-day training session targeted at private capital investors.

The aim of the training is to sensitize local investors and LPs on issues relating to fund performance assessments and metrics, monitoring and reporting requirements, the roles and responsibilities of the key management personnel and also zone in on some of the crucial due diligence and risk management issues to take into consideration, when managing a private capital portfolio.

The course will be facilitated by expert trainer and seasoned investment and private equity consultant, Peter Tropper.
